Overview Esopax DSR Capsule
G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D) and indigestion, including heartburn, stomach upset, and irritation, are treated with the prescription medication Esopax DSR Capsules. This medication neutralizes stomach acid and facilitates gas expulsion, easing discomfort. Take Esopax DSR Capsules as directed by your physician, on an empty stomach, for the prescribed duration and dosage, tailored to your individual needs and response. Prem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ition exacerbation. Inform your healthcare provider of all other medications you are using, as interactions are possible. Common side effects, often transient, include diarrhea, gas, abdominal pain, dry mouth, and headache. Report any concerning side effects immediately. Drowsiness and dizziness are potential effects; avoid driving or activities requiring alertness until their impact is known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to potential increased drowsiness. Lifestyle adjustments, such as consuming cold milk and avoiding hot beverages, spicy foods, and chocolate, can enhance treatment outcomes. Consult your physician prior to use if pregnant, planning pregnancy, breastfeeding, or if you have liver disease; appropriate dosage adjustments may be necessary.

How Esopax DSR Capsule works:
Esopax DSR capsules contain Domperidone and Esomeprazole, two medications working synergistically. Domperidone, a prokinetic agent, enhances gastrointestinal motility, facilitating smoother food passage through the stomach. Esomeprazole,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), lessens stomach acid production, thereby alleviating acid reflux and heartburn symptoms.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Exercise caution when combining Esopax DSR Capsule with alcohol. Physician consultation is recommended.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Esopax DSR Cap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the potential benefits against any ris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ice before using this medication.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Lactating individuals can generally use Esopax DSR Capsules without concern.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no known ris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ving may be impaired by Esopax DSR Capsules, which can cause drowsiness, dizziness, and blurred vision. Refrain from operating a vehicle if these side effects appear.
KidneyCAUTION
Individuals with kidney impairment should exercise caution when taking Esopax DSR Capsules. Dosage modifications may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Esopax DSR Capsules c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ician before use. Esopax DSR Capsules are contraindicated for individuals with moderate to severe hepatic dysfunction.
What if you forget to take Esopax DSR Capsule :
Should you forget a dose of Esopax DSR Capsule, administer it at your earliest convenience. If, however, your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
